The Dangerous Game Rifle moniker can be applied to different rifles and calibers depending on the animal we are talking about.
A 30-30 or a 35 Remington can be perfectly considered a dangerous game rifle if we are talking about pumas or black bear.
On the other end, a 375 H&H cannot be considered an ideal elephant stopper.

Again...mixing apples with oranges here....let's clarify...
1) 4 bores
With black powder the only way to increase the power of a cartridge was to increase enormously the size and weight of the projectiles....
